To be eligible for the study patients had to be cured postresection and have at least a two-year follow-up from their last postoperative BAO. Patients were stratified into three groups based on their highest postoperative acid secretory level. Patients with or without a previous acid-reducing surgery were classified as postoperative normosecretors if the BAO was <5 or 15 mEq/h, respectively; moderate hypersecretors if BAO was 5–14.9 or 15–24.9, respectively; and extreme hypersecretors if BAO was ≥15 or ≥25 mEq/h, respectively.
